Quick heads-up on Pinwheel UI versioning: we cut a minor release every sprint, and anything touching component props needs a changeset file in the PR. No changeset, no merge — the bot will nag you. Majors are rare and go through the design council first. The full policy, with examples of what counts as breaking, lives on the internal page below.

wiki page, bahip-yahip: https://grafana.qirvanlabs.corp/browse/display/projects/cc3a1b9dbfc9

Action item from the GraphNest outage review: the dependency graph visualizer silently truncates graphs above 5,000 nodes, which is why several Torvale customers reported "missing" packages last week. Until the fix ships, support should not treat absent nodes as data corruption; first ask the customer for their graph size. A banner warning is being added in the next release. Steps for confirming truncation and the approved customer-facing wording are documented on the internal page below.

wiki page, kahog-hahig: https://vault.zemvargrid.internal/display/deploy/repo/settings/merge_requests/job/settings/6f3b933774dbc5320a4daa18

INTERNAL MEMO — Finance Team Only

Re: Term Sheet from Caldrey Systems

Caldrey's revised term sheet arrived Tuesday. Key points: a three-year supply commitment, volume rebates tiered at 8% and 12%, and an exclusivity clause covering the Velmora product line. Lena Harwick has flagged the exclusivity language as potentially restrictive given our pipeline with other partners. Please model cash impact under both tiers before Friday's review. Our position going into negotiations is noted below.

board note of kahag-baguf: The finance team signed off on a budget of $419.2 million for Project Gorvan.